Career Services

Program Description

Career Services serves as the bridge / points of connection between our highly skilled and knowledgeable students and our Locator-Partners.

Career Services offers four services: Career Coaching and Counseling, Career Competency Building, Placement Services and Alumni Engagement.

FIRST CUP

Program Descriptions

In the absence of face-to-face interactions, FIRST CUP is a venue for FIRST College – Senior High School students to come and be united with their classmates while having fun playing e-sports and other online competitions while showcasing their talents. FIRST CUP is an inter-class competition among the students of FIRST College – Senior High School. CUP, an abbreviation for Come, Unite, and Play, is also its overall theme.

Upward Bound

Program Descriptions

Upward Bound provides fundamental support to Grade 12 students in preparation for their career path after Senior High School. It gives opportunities for them to succeed in their work immersion and ultimately in their future employment and/or college entry.

Student
Coaching &
Counseling Services

Program Descriptions

Student coaching and counseling programs are developed with defined outcomes for students. They include achievable student outcomes in each of the four student program domains: personal, social, educational and occupational. They are developmental in nature such that activities appropriate to student maturity levels are systematically presented.
